Picture-Based Learning Methods
Although many students grasp sophisticated chemistry concepts through time-honored techniques, imagery-focused instruction can significantly enhance grasp for those who thrive on mental imagery and spatial abilities. Tutors can incorporate illustrations, molecular models, and visual tables to illustrate chemistry processes and molecular makeup, making abstract ideas more tangible. Applying color-coded notes and dynamic computer programs can engage visual learners, helping them to visualize processes such as bonding or reaction steps. Additionally, introducing videos that demonstrate experiments or applicable copyrightples of chemistry can provide context and strengthen memory recall. By adapting their instructional approaches to integrate these visual elements, instructors can establish a more inclusive learning environment, satisfying diverse learning preferences and ultimately building a richer understanding of chemistry concepts among their students.

What Is the Average Price of Chemistry Tutoring Classes?
Chemistry tutoring classes typically range from $30 to $100 per hour, depending on factors such as the tutor's experience, area, and duration of sessions. Rates can differ considerably depending on specific situations and particular requirements.
